Yannick
Bornat graduated in electronics at ENSEIRB in 2003. As a PhD
student in the group "engineering of neuromorphic systems" at
IXL laboratory, he worked on mixed signal systems for neural networks
simulation. For the SENSEMAKER European project, he build a digital structure
to interface analog VLSI neuromimetic circuits to a GNU/LINUX computer
in real time through the PCI bus. He also designed a mixed ASIC for hardware
neural simulation. He obtained his Phd in electronics in 2006. |
